Gene name | CAMSAP1 |
Protein name | CAMSAP1 protein Calmodulin-regulated spectrin-associated protein 1 |
Synonyms | |
Description | FUNCTION: Key microtubule-organizing protein that specifically binds the minus-end of non-centrosomal microtubules and regulates their dynamics and organization . Specifically recognizes growing microtubule minus-ends and stabilizes microtubules . Acts on free microtubule minus-ends that are not capped by microtubule-nucleating proteins or other factors and protects microtubule minus-ends from depolymerization . In contrast to CAMSAP2 and CAMSAP3, tracks along the growing tips of minus-end microtubules without significantly affecting the polymerization rate: binds at the very tip of the microtubules minus-end and acts as a minus-end tracking protein (-TIP) that dissociates from microtubules after allowing tubulin incorporation . Through interaction with spectrin may regulate neurite outgrowth . . |
